Kas yra „Pivot Table SQL Server 2008“?
Kas yra „Pivot Table SQL Server 2008“?

Video: Kas yra „Pivot Table SQL Server 2008“?

Video: Kas yra „Pivot Table SQL Server 2008“?
Video: Сводные таблицы Excel с нуля до профи за полчаса + Дэшборды! | 1-ое Видео курса "Сводные Таблицы" 2024, Gruodis
Anonim

Pivot yra sql serveris operatorius, kuris gali būti naudojamas paversti unikalias vertes iš vieno stulpelio į kelis išvesties stulpelius, ten efektyviai sukant stalo.

Žmonės taip pat klausia, kas yra SQL Server 2008 su pavyzdžiu?

PIVOT SQL serveryje . PIVOT reliacinis operatorius konvertuoja duomenis iš eilutės lygio į stulpelio lygį. PIVOT pasuka lentelės vertės išraišką, paversdamas unikalias reikšmes iš vieno reiškinio stulpelio į kelis išvesties stulpelius. Naudojant PIVOT operatorius, galime atlikti agregatinę operaciją ten, kur mums jų reikia.

Panašiai, kas yra pivot operatorius SQL? Pagal apibrėžimą, Pivot yra SQL serveris operatorius kuris gali paversti unikalias vertes iš vieno rezultatų rinkinio stulpelio į kelis išvesties stulpelius, todėl atrodo, kad lentelė sukasi.

Štai kaip pasukti lentelę SQL?

SQL Serveris PIVOT operatorius sukasi a stalo - vertinama išraiška.

Norėdami padaryti užklausą suvestinės lentele, atlikite šiuos veiksmus:

  1. Pirmiausia pasirinkite bazinį duomenų rinkinį, skirtą pasukti.
  2. Antra, sukurkite laikiną rezultatą naudodami išvestinę lentelę arba bendrąją lentelės išraišką (CTE)
  3. Trečia, taikykite PIVOT operatorių.

Kaip SQL naudojate Pivot ir Unpivot?

The PIVOT teiginys naudojamas lentelės eilėms konvertuoti į stulpelius, o UNPIVOTAS operatorius konvertuoja stulpelius atgal į eilutes. Atbulinė eiga a PIVOT pareiškimas nurodo taikymo procesą UNPIVOTAS operatorių į jau PIVOTED duomenų rinkinį, kad gautų pradinį duomenų rinkinį.

Rekomenduojamas: